martinewski 12 Posted August 8, 2015 Share Posted August 8, 2015 I have this need many times a day: I have lots of text and I need to change the color of some lines which aren't consecutive. Is there a way to select as many as I want and change their colors? The problem is that for every selected text, I need to click the little "a" button and then select the color. Select next line, click the "a" button and select the color. The color box that remains over Evernote doesn't change the color after I change the selected text. Link to comment

Is there a way to select as many as I want and change their colors? AFAIK, the answer is no. The color picker that comes up when you click on the "a" button is the standard Mac color picker. It can also be invoked by CMD + SHIFT + C. You can just leave it open, and select text in a different location, then click on the color you want. Link to comment
